Trabalho de Conclusão
Título:Criação de um Modelo de Processo de Medição de Software com base no Personal Software Process
Aluno:Adolfo Adão da Silva
Semestre:2008/01
Situação:Concluido
Áreas de interesse:Não informado
Orientador:Eduardo Pretz
Avaliadores:Carlos Sergio Schneider, Edvar Bergmann Araujo
Documentos:Anteprojeto, Texto final TC1, Texto final TC2
Palavras-chave:Controle de produção de software, modelos de processo de desenvolvimento de software, PSP.
Resumo:

Entregar produtos de qualidade, no tempo prometido e dentro dos valores planejados são preocupações constantes para desenvolvedores de software. A velocidade das transformações no mercado reflete em um consumidor de software exigente, cuja necessidade de sobrevivência de seu negócio encurta os prazos de entrega e reduz a disposição orçamentária dos projetos de software. Para manter-se competitiva no mercado, uma empresa de software precisa, constantemente, executar melhorias em seu processo de desenvolvimento; controlando quantitativamente a produção com o objetivo de realizar melhorias na qualidade deste processo. Ocorre, porém, problemas como a falta de documentação precisa, por parte dos desenvolvedores de todos os passos do processo, desfavorecendo o seu crescimento pessoal, já que não conseguem analisar o seu trabalho a fim de melhorá-lo. Cita-se, também, o fato de serem inseridos defeitos no produto durante o processo de desenvolvimento que, além do custo, podem comprometer o cronograma de desenvolvimento o que, em muitos casos, é passível até de multa contratual. Um outro problema, além dos citados, é que em alguns casos em que mais de um desenvolvedor faz manutenção no mesmo produto, a falta de padronização acaba gerando retrabalho. Como alternativa para melhorar o desenvolvimento de software e combater não apenas esses, mas também outros problemas do processo, pode-se citar o Processo Pessoal de Software(Personal Software Process - PSP). Sua proposta é ajudar profissionais de software a utilizar técnicas de engenharia sólidas de modo a mostrar a eles como planejar e controlar o trabalho, utilizar um processo definido e mensurado, estabelecer objetivos alcançáveis e controlar a performance em relação a esses objetivos. O objetivo deste trabalho é desenvolver e aplicar um modelo de processo de medição de software apoiado no modelo proposto pelo PSP. Como estudo de caso, será utilizada a empresa “CR Sistemas e web”, com a proposta de adaptar a estrutura atual da empresa conforme o PSP obtendo, dessa forma, um modelo de processo de desenvolvimento específico.

Link biblioteca:Não informado